I’ve had budget headphones for quite a while which were generally fine but I thought it’s high time I upgraded as I’ve been making more of an effort to listen to music recently after spending a few years not doing so as much.B&W are a brand I know fairly well and still have some speakers which are still superb after 20 odd years. That said a lot has changed with the digitisation of audio but I made the splash on these as I wanted something high quality that can pair with modern phones etc. They come nicely packaged in a smart box and the headphones themselves are simple but sleek. A god quality carry case is also included as well as some leads.I have a iPhone 11 and an iPad about 3 years old although will be upgrading former soon. The Bluetooth pairing happened with both in seconds and simple and trouble free. As a slightly out of date PC and Apple user I still have mainly old USB a/b and lightening cables but the headphones use USB-C. Not really a problem but I’m still in that changeover period where I don’t always have the right lead.You can use the headphones straight away without downloading anything extra but there is a B&W app available which gives you some extra controls which I’ll come to. As for control when it comes to using them from an iPhone you just play whatever you want whether it’s through an app or a webpage then it’ll come through Bluetooth to the PX7s. The sound quality is superb and as a dance music lover I require bass but all frequencies are important and they’re all clear. I have found that even modern budget headphones are so much better than say 20 years ago but there’s a clear jump in quality with these PX7s.The iPhone app does also allow you to adjust bass and treble if you want which is useful. As well as that it has settings for how much noise cancelling you want and it’s really noticeable. I’ve found myself more in the moment when wearing these headphones. I live where it’s quiet anyway but it seems more serene with them on with no music.The headphones have a few buttons on for controlling the music, all pretty simple really- just on/off/ Bluetooth, play/pause and volume up and down. They’re well laid out and simply to feel- I have had other headphones where it’s been confusing knowing what you’re pressing.Since receiving them I’ve only had to charge them once and apparently they can last 30 hours off one charge. Comfort wise they are superb, I’ve had them on for about 4 hours and barely notice they’re there. They don’t feel heavy or intrusive in any way.Overall I’m very impressed and I feel like these have made music a bit better for me again. I’ve spent far too long listening through lower quality methods like budget headphones and mini speakers.

For some time I have been looking to upgrade my mid-range earbuds to high quality headphones and, amazingly, I was offered the opportunity to test these Bowers & Wilkins Px7 S2e noise cancelling headphones. From the moment I opened the packaging and laid eyes on these sleek, high quality, luxurious headphones, I have been incredibly impressed. They were easy to set up using the App and the bluetooth connectivity is fantastic. I love the fact the headphones can be set to immediately connect to the last device used. I currently have mine set to connect to my iPad and my Android phone and it is super easy to switch between the two. Within the App you can adjust bass and treble. The App guides you through the button settings and they are really easy to navigate whilst wearing. The headphones sit very comfortably over the ears and do not slip on your head. I genuinely feel like a whole new world of music has been opened up to me because the layers of instruments and voice are crystal clear and I can't believe I have been missing out on this depth of sound all my life. There are two settings for noise cancellation which can be altered via the headphones or the App, which I am yet to challenge in a noisy environment but I have trialled at home and am very impressed. I would definitely recommend taking advantage of the free trial with the high quality streaming App, QoBuz, because it demonstrates even further the superior sound quality of the headphones. I am excited to discover more music with this superior sound.
